Description

Cicli Carnielli was a large company founded back in 1908 by Teodoro Carnielli in a small town of Vittorio Veneto in northern Italy. This energetic man stood behind the success and enormous longevity of the company. In the earlier years, Carlielli produced engine powered vehicles like mopeds, light motorcycles or three-wheelser, but in the 1960s the iconic folding bicycle Graziella was born. It was an instant hit which opened the door also to the cycling market. Carnielli company also owned Bottecchia brand until the mid-1990s. Among other brands under Carnielli wings was Aurora, focused on the higher-end road bikes.

Our Aurora classic road bike stems from the early 1980s and it's a fine bicycle indeed. The frame made of steel tubes connected with nice lugs is fitted with forged dropouts, shows nice pantographes and the shiny chromed front fork and rear stays are a clear indication, that this was one of the high-end models.
Regarding the components, it is fitted with a blend of Italian parts from Campagnolo, Modolo, Ofmega or Gipiemme.

A very elegant bicycle which is just perfect for a vintage cycling event or for a nice weekend ride.
